Ok well I saw a skunk in front of where I live, in the middle of the day. I thought, that is odd. I took a photo with my ipad, and a short 9 second video. I noticed there was something wrong. I went over to take a look. He had a broken back leg and hair was missing on top of his head. He was trying to dig for food. So I ran in and got a can of sardines. I fed the wild skunk with my hands. Then I called the humane society who called the wild life center. The photo of the skunk is not zoomed in. He didn’t spray me. So I grabbed a box and covered him, gave him a bowl of water. I didn’t want him to hobble off and get hit by a car. It was windy that day so the bricks were to prevent the box from blowing away. He perked up some after I fed him for sure. It took two Two hours about for the wild life center to arrive approx. I stood guard like a mother hen. . Anyhow, they fixed him up and dropped him off where he was picked up. He is all better now. what I found disgusting is people who walked by saw the skunk the day before on another street and did nothing. I never got sprayed. . he was returned here about a weeks Or so ago, all fixed up.
